Automatic Tranny Question

what tells the car to only let it go to about 2200ish rpm when you are in drive with the brake down and you floor it??? can that be made to go higher easily or is it a lot of work???

Doh!

What you are doing is called power braking, useful to launch at the dragstrip but incredibly destructive to your torque converter and transmission. Doing this is causing high loads on stock clutch packs and potentially fatal to your torque converter.
If you had an engine that made power at higher rpm (lots of it), then you could buy a converter with a higher stall speed. On a stock motor and transmission, you are just tempting fate. If you're doing this with a Pro or similar, I would recomend you don't since the auto transmissions in these cars are on the fragile side.
